Chocolate-Dipped Strawberries
Chocolate-Dipped Strawberries
YIELD Makes about 12 strawberries
See Cooking Videos
It's important that the strawberries be completely dry before dipping to prevent the chocolate from discoloring.
INGREDIENTS
| 2 | cups (11-1/2 ounces) milk chocolate chips |
| 1 | tablespoon shortening |
| 12 | large strawberries with stems, rinsed and dried |
PREPARATION:
- Line baking sheet with waxed paper; set aside.
- Melt chips with shortening in top of double boiler over hot, not boiling, water, stirring constantly.
- Dip about half of each strawberry in chocolate. Remove excess chocolate by scraping bottom of strawberry across rim of pan. Place strawberries on prepared baking sheet. Let stand until set.
- Store in refrigerator in airtight container between layers of waxed paper.
Tip
Stir chopped dried fruits, raisins or nuts into any remaining chocolate; drop by tablespoonfuls onto a baking sheet lined with waxed paper.
Variation
Melt 8 ounces white chocolate or pastel confectionery coating. Dip bottom of dipped strawberries, leaving a portion of the milk chocolate coating showing.
